YTT Y22173
Mounting, engine
OENumbers Similar products Application
NISSAN | 82008-05813 |
RENAULT | 8200 805 813, 82 00 805 813, 8200805813 |
DACIA | 8200805813, 8200 805 813, 82 00 805 813 |